Surpassing its next-door neighbor, the Adolphus Resort (1911 ), the Magnolia Building briefly became the tallest in the state at 122 meters. The tower is 29 stories, with its two wings connected by an arc concerning 3 quarters of the method up. In 1934 the Magnolia Building was given its most legendary function: A rotating neon Pegasus, which became an icon for Dallas even after the tower ended up being crowded out on the skyline, and was re-made for the new centuries.
Mobil moved out in the 1970s and the tower was sold to the city, later on ending up being a deluxe hotel. One point's for certain: Epic Waters has actually not endangered on size, as these slides and pools are consisted of by a huge, retractable framework. At 80,000 square feet it's the biggest tourist attraction of its kind in the state, with 11 adventures connected to its lofty slide tower. Three of these are "initially in market" rides, like the Lasso Loop, which is actually a body slide with the tallest loop in the country, or Aquanaut, the very first indoor double rider inner tube slide in the country.
